#ifndef REMOTING_CLIENT_DISPLAY_GL_CURSOR_H_
#define REMOTING_CLIENT_DISPLAY_GL_CURSOR_H_
#include <array>
#include <cstdint>
#include <memory>
#include "base/macros.h"
#include "base/memory/weak_ptr.h"
#include "base/threading/thread_checker.h"
#include "remoting/client/display/drawable.h"
namespace remoting {
namespace protocol {
class CursorShapeInfo;
} // namespace protocol
class Canvas;
class GlRenderLayer;
// This class draws the cursor on the canvas.
class GlCursor : public Drawable {
public:
GlCursor();
~GlCursor() override;
void SetCursorShape(const protocol::CursorShapeInfo& cursor_shape);
// Sets the cursor hotspot positions. Does nothing if the cursor shape or the
// canvas size has not been set.
void SetCursorPosition(float x, float y);
// Draw() will do nothing if cursor is not visible.
void SetCursorVisible(bool visible);
// Drawable implementation.
void SetCanvas(base::WeakPtr<Canvas> canvas) override;
bool Draw() override;
int GetZIndex() override;
base::WeakPtr<Drawable> GetWeakPtr() override;
private:
void SetCurrentCursorShape(bool size_changed);
bool visible_ = true;
std::unique_ptr<GlRenderLayer> layer_;
std::unique_ptr<uint8_t[]> current_cursor_data_;
int current_cursor_data_size_ = 0;
int current_cursor_width_ = 0;
int current_cursor_height_ = 0;
int current_cursor_hotspot_x_ = 0;
int current_cursor_hotspot_y_ = 0;
float cursor_x_ = 0;
float cursor_y_ = 0;
base::ThreadChecker thread_checker_;
base::WeakPtrFactory<Drawable> weak_factory_;
DISALLOW_COPY_AND_ASSIGN(GlCursor);
};
} // namespace remoting
#endif // REMOTING_CLIENT_DISPLAY_GL_CURSOR_H_
